Binance, one of the largest and most popular cryptocurrency exchanges, offers a variety of features to enhance the trading experience of its users. One such feature is the auto buy function, which allows users to automatically purchase cryptocurrencies at a specified price. This can be particularly useful for those who want to take advantage of market opportunities without constantly monitoring the prices. In this article, we will provide a step-by-step guide on how to set up auto buy on Binance.
Step 1: Create a Binance Account
Before you can set up auto buy on Binance, you need to have a Binance account. If you haven't already created an account, visit the Binance website and sign up. You will need to provide some basic information, such as your email address and phone number, and complete the verification process.
Step 2: Deposit Funds
To set up auto buy, you need to have funds in your Binance account. You can deposit funds using various methods, such as bank transfer, credit/debit card, or other cryptocurrencies. Once you have deposited funds, they will be available in your Binance wallet.
Step 3: Navigate to the Auto Buy Function
To access the auto buy feature, log in to your Binance account and navigate to the "Futures" section. Click on "Auto Buy" to open the auto buy page.
Step 4: Select the Cryptocurrency and Market
On the auto buy page, you will see a list of supported cryptocurrencies. Select the cryptocurrency you want to set up auto buy for. You can also choose the market (spot or futures) where you want to trade the cryptocurrency.
Step 5: Set the Auto Buy Parameters
Once you have selected the cryptocurrency and market, you will need to set the auto buy parameters. Here are the key parameters you need to set:
- Price: Enter the price at which you want to buy the cryptocurrency. You can choose to enter a specific price or use a percentage of the current price.
- Quantity: Specify the amount of cryptocurrency you want to buy. You can enter a fixed amount or a percentage of your available balance.
- Time Interval: Set the time interval between each auto buy attempt. You can choose from various options, such as every 5 minutes, 10 minutes, or 30 minutes.
- Duration: Set the duration for the auto buy function to run. You can choose to run it indefinitely or for a specific number of days.
Step 6: Configure Advanced Settings (Optional)
Binance offers some advanced settings for auto buy, which you can configure if desired. These settings include:
- Stop Loss: Set a stop loss price to limit your potential losses.
- Take Profit: Set a take profit price to automatically sell your cryptocurrency when it reaches a certain price.
- Trailing Stop: Enable trailing stop to automatically adjust your stop loss price based on the market price.
Step 7: Save and Activate Auto Buy
After setting up the auto buy parameters and advanced settings, click the "Save" button to save your settings. Then, click the "Activate" button to start the auto buy function.
Step 8: Monitor and Manage Your Auto Buy
Once the auto buy function is activated, Binance will automatically attempt to buy the cryptocurrency at the specified price and time interval. You can monitor the progress of your auto buy in the "Auto Buy" section of your Binance account.
If you need to make any changes to your auto buy settings, you can do so by navigating to the "Auto Buy" section and editing the parameters.
In conclusion, setting up auto buy on Binance is a straightforward process that can help you take advantage of market opportunities without constantly monitoring the prices. By following the step-by-step guide provided in this article, you can easily set up and manage your auto buy function on Binance. Remember to carefully consider your auto buy parameters and monitor your investments to ensure they align with your trading strategy.
